𝗜𝗡𝗙𝗢: Four Players Who Rejected Liverpool Under Klopp

From Tchouaméni to Lavia, here’s a list of top players who turned down a move to Anfield.

 

Over the years, Jurgen Klopp has been pivotal in transforming Liverpool into a European powerhouse, attracting big-name signings. Yet, despite his allure and Liverpool’s status, not all transfer targets have been enticed. Here are four notable names who said “no” to the Reds:

 

1. Aurelien Tchouaméni: Despite Klopp’s personal efforts to bring the French midfielder to Anfield in 2022, Tchouaméni opted for Real Madrid, citing the allure of the Spanish giants and their bid to build a new era.

 

 

2. Moises Caicedo: After Liverpool launched a £111m bid to sign Caicedo, Chelsea won the race, with the Ecuadorian midfielder admitting it was a tough decision but one he felt he owed to the Blues, who had pursued him longer.

 

 

3. Julian Brandt: Klopp’s former Dortmund target Julian Brandt rejected Liverpool in 2017, explaining that it wasn’t the right time for him to make the jump, despite the opportunity to join a top club.

 

 

4. Romeo Lavia: Last summer, after Liverpool failed to land Caicedo, they pursued Lavia. However, he turned them down in favor of Chelsea, feeling a stronger connection with their long-term pursuit.
